The Dipswitch on the WCC3 V-Out Relay Board sets the various 
modes of operation and dead band in the V-Out mode. Dipswitch 
SW1-7 (MODE 2 – V-Out mode) and SW1-8 (MODE 1 – Binary 
Output Mode) selects the MODE of operation for the WCC3 
V-Out Relay Board.
If both MODE (SW1-7 and SW1-8) switches are OFF, then the 
WCC3 V-Out Relay Board is in Binary Output mode. Binary 
Output 1 to 8 is selected. If MODE 1 switch (SW1-8) is ON, then 
Binary Output 9 to 16 is selected. If MODE 2 Switch (SW1-7) is 
ON, then the V-Out mode is selected. You must cycle power to the 
WCC3 V-Out Relay circuit board after setting dip switch SW1-8. 
You may select any other dipswitch setting without cycling power 
to the board.

Binary Output Mode of Operation
When the WCC3 V-Out Relay Board is set for the Binary Output 
mode (SW1 switch #8 is either ON or OFF and SW1 switch #7 is 
OFF), the 8 relays of the WCC3 V-Out Relay board are controlled 
by the WCC III program setup of the SAT Binary Output screens 
for each satellite controller. SW1 – switch #8 OFF is Binary Output 
Board address relays 1 to 8, and SW1 – switch #8 ON is Binary 
Output Board address relays 9 to 16. This assumes that SW1 – 
switch #7 is OFF.
V-Out Mode of Operation
(Hysteresis is
added to the Setpoint via setting of the SW1
Dipswitch)
When the WCC3 V-Out Relay Board is set for the V-Out mode 
(SW1 – switch #7 ON), the relay output will turn ON when the input 
voltage rises above 7.5 VDC (+/- .25V) plus the dead band setting 
that is determined by SW1 settings. When the WCC3 V-Out Relay 
Board is set for the V-Out mode, the relay output will turn OFF 
when the input voltage drops below 7.5 VDC (+/- .25 V) minus the 
dead band setting that is determined by SW1 dipswitch settings. 
These dipswitch settings apply for all 8 inputs and outputs.
When SW1-1 is selected, 1 volt is added to the dead band. 
(Dead band = +/- 1 volt)
When SW1-2 is selected, 2 volts are added to the dead band. 
(Dead band = +/- 2 volts) (DEFAULT)
When SW1-1 and SW1-2 are selected, 3 volts are added to the 
dead band. (Dead band = +/- 3 volts)
When SW1-3 is selected, 4 volts are added to the dead band. 
(Dead band = +/- 4 volts)
When SW1-3 and SW1-1 are selected, 5 volts are added to the 
dead band. (Dead band = +/- 5 volts)
The 8 analog inputs on the WCC3 V-Out Relay board must be 
wired to the 8 analog outputs on the SAT III or SAT II Controller 
in order for the V-Out mode to function. Also, the HSS expansion 
port for power and ground connections to the SAT III Controller or 
a special two wire power and ground pigtail must be provided for 
connection to 24 VAC and GND to power the WCC3 V-Out Relay 
Board. 24 VAC polarity must be maintained between the WCC3 
V-Out Relay Board and the SAT III Controller. 24 VAC must be 
wired to 24 VAC and ground to ground or else damage to the SAT 
III or WCC3 V-Out Relay Board could result.
